This ANSI/MSS SP-58-2009 edition can officially be utilized and referenced in place of the aforementioned Standard Practices. The aforementioned SP-69 will not be revised (will “sunset” by 2014) and SP-77, 89, and 90 were withdrawn in 2010. The new title is ANSI/MSS SP-58-2009, Pipe Hangers and Supports –Materials, Design, Manufacture, Selection, Application, and Installation. On February 11, 2011, the revised SP-58 was approved by the American National Standards Institute (ANSI) as an American National Standard (ANS). Add new standard to Chapter 15 as follows: ANSI/MSS SP-58-2009 Pipe Hangers and Supports –Materials, Design, Manufacture, Selection, Application, and Installation Reason: In 2009, SP-58 was revised (including the title) to comprehensively combine and incorporate all of the content of five Pipe Hanger and Support standards into a single document specifically including all of the information from ANSI/MSS SP-692003, Selection and Application MSS SP-77-1995 (R 2000), Guidelines for Pipe Support Contractual Relations MSS SP-892003, Fabrication and Installation Practices and MSS SP-90-2000, Guidelines on Terminology for Pipe Hangers and Supports.
